What Actually Goes Into a Carbon Footprint Calculator?


Most free carbon footprint calculators question for a handful of basics:



  1. Energy use electricity, heating, cooling. {}

  2. Transportation miles driven, flights taken, public transit. {}

  3. Diet meat, dairy, plantbased meals. {}

  4. Waste recycling habits, landfill contributions.


Some calculators even toss in a secondary category for things past clothing purchases, electronics, or pet ownership. I was amazed to see that my dogs food had a little but measurable impact. The underlying formulas rely upon emission factors from sources subsequent to the IPCC and the U.S. EPA, correspondingly the numbers are beached in genuine science.


The interface is usually a series of sliders or dropdown menus. You punch in your data, hit calculate, and out pops a numberoften in kilograms or tons of CO equivalent per year. Some tools even fracture it all along into a pie chart, showing you exactly where the carbon is coming from. That visual feedback is gold. Its one matter to entry you use a lot of energy, its marginal to look a giant slice of the pie labeled air travel.

Choosing the Right Free Carbon Footprint Calculator for You


Not all calculators are created equal. Heres a quick cheatsheet hence you dont waste time behind I did:



  • Data depth Some question for a easy monthly bill; others want weekly or even daily inputs. The more detailed, the more accurate. {}

  • Regional factors A calculator that uses U.S. EPA emission factors might overestimate if youre in Europe, where electricity grids are greener. look for a tool that lets you select your country. {}

  • Visual output Charts, graphs, and comparetoaverage features keep the experience engaging. {}

  • Actionable tips The best calculators not solitary spit out a number; they allow you tailored suggestions (e.g., Reduce meat consumption by two meals a week to keep 0.5tons).


Ive tried a handful, and my favorite is the one that lets you create a baseline and after that go to whatif scenarios. That feature helped me see the impact of swapping my gas stove for an induction cooktop, or of adding up solar panels to my roof. Its basically a minilab for carbon experiments.


Common Mistakes as soon as Using a Carbon Footprint Calculator


Ive made a few blunders, and you probably will too. Heres what to avoid:



  • Guessing numbers If you guess your electricity usage, the outcome will be off. pull actual bills or use a smart meter. {}

  • Ignoring indirect emissions Things taking into consideration the carbon cost of the products you buy (clothing, electronics) often get missed. Some calculators have a consumption categorydont skip it. {}

  • Focusing without help upon the big stuff I in imitation of ignored my water heater because it seemed minor. Turns out, heating water accounts for more or less 12% of house dynamism use. every percent adds up. {}

  • Not revisiting the calculator Your footprint changes as your habits evolve. I recompute mine all six months to track progress.
